问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

Excel扫码枪怎么让自动跳到下一行

创作时间:
作者:
@小白创作中心

Excel扫码枪怎么让自动跳到下一行

引用
1
来源
1.
https://docs.pingcode.com/baike/4448703

在使用Excel进行数据录入时,扫码枪可以大大提高工作效率。为了让扫码枪在每次扫描后自动跳到下一行,有三种主要方法:设置扫码枪的回车键功能、使用VBA代码、以及设置Excel的表单属性。本文将详细介绍这些方法,并提供实际应用场景和注意事项。

设置扫码枪的回车键功能

大多数扫码枪都支持在扫描后自动添加一个回车键(Enter),从而实现自动跳行。具体步骤如下:

  1. 查阅扫码枪的手册:每款扫码枪的设置方法可能有所不同,因此首先需要查阅产品手册,找到与回车键相关的设置条目。

  2. 扫描配置条形码:手册中通常会提供一些配置条形码,通过扫描这些条形码,可以为扫码枪配置不同的功能。例如,您可能需要找到“添加回车键”或类似选项的条形码,并扫描它。

  3. 测试配置效果:完成配置后,打开Excel并进行测试,确保每次扫描后光标能够自动跳到下一行。

使用VBA代码实现自动跳行

除了通过扫码枪自带的功能设置外,还可以使用Excel的VBA(Visual Basic for Applications)代码来实现扫描后自动跳到下一行的功能。

VBA代码的基本概念

VBA是微软Office应用程序的一种编程语言,通过编写VBA代码,可以实现Excel中的自动化操作。利用VBA代码,可以在每次输入数据后自动跳到下一行。

编写和运行VBA代码

以下是一个简单的VBA代码示例,可以在每次输入数据后将光标自动移到下一行:

Private Sub Worksheet_Change(ByVal Target As Range)
    If Target.Column = 1 Then
        Application.EnableEvents = False
        Target.Offset(1, 0).Select
        Application.EnableEvents = True
    End If
End Sub
  1. 打开VBA编辑器:按下 Alt + F11 打开VBA编辑器。

  2. 插入代码:在对应的工作表模块中插入上述代码。

  3. 保存并测试:保存代码并返回Excel,测试其效果。

设置Excel的表单属性

有时,可能需要通过设置Excel表单的属性来实现自动跳到下一行的功能。尽管这种方法较为复杂,但在某些情况下可能会更为有效。

数据验证和条件格式

通过设置数据验证和条件格式,可以在输入数据后自动跳到下一行。例如,可以设置一个数据验证规则,要求每次输入数据后必须按下回车键,从而使光标跳到下一行。

使用表格格式

Excel的表格格式(Tables)具有自动扩展和自动格式化的功能,可以在输入数据后自动调整表格的大小,并使光标跳到下一行。具体步骤如下:

  1. 选择数据区域:选择需要设置为表格的数据区域。

  2. 插入表格:在“插入”选项卡中选择“表格”。

  3. 设置表格属性:在表格属性中设置自动扩展和自动格式化选项。

实际应用场景

在实际应用中,常常需要综合运用上述方法来实现最佳效果。以下是几个实际案例,展示了如何在不同场景中利用扫码枪和Excel实现自动跳到下一行的功能。

零售行业的库存管理

在零售行业,利用扫码枪和Excel进行库存管理是常见的应用场景。通过设置扫码枪的回车键功能,工作人员可以快速扫描商品条形码并将数据录入到Excel表格中。配合VBA代码,可以进一步实现自动化操作,提高工作效率。

仓储物流的出入库管理

在仓储物流行业,出入库管理需要频繁扫描条形码并录入数据。通过设置Excel的表单属性,可以实现数据的自动扩展和自动格式化,使得每次扫描后光标自动跳到下一行,方便后续操作。

医疗行业的药品管理

在医疗行业,药品管理需要准确记录药品的出入库情况。利用扫码枪和Excel,可以快速录入药品信息,并通过VBA代码实现自动跳行,确保数据录入的准确性和完整性。

注意事项和常见问题

在使用扫码枪和Excel实现自动跳到下一行的过程中,可能会遇到一些常见问题和注意事项。了解这些问题并掌握相应的解决方法,可以进一步提高工作效率。

扫码枪的兼容性问题

不同品牌和型号的扫码枪可能存在兼容性问题,在购买和配置时需要注意。建议选择知名品牌的扫码枪,并查阅相关的配置手册,确保设备能够正常工作。

Excel版本的兼容性问题

不同版本的Excel在功能和设置上可能有所差异。在使用VBA代码和设置表单属性时,需要确保所使用的Excel版本支持相应的功能。

数据录入的准确性

在使用扫码枪录入数据时,需要注意数据的准确性和完整性。建议定期检查和校验录入的数据,确保数据的准确性和完整性。

通过设置扫码枪的回车键功能、使用VBA代码和设置Excel的表单属性,可以实现每次扫描后自动跳到下一行的功能。这些方法在零售、仓储物流、医疗等行业中具有广泛的应用,提高了工作效率和数据的准确性。在实际应用中,建议综合运用上述方法,根据具体需求选择最佳方案,以达到最佳效果。

在未来,随着技术的发展和应用场景的不断拓展,扫码枪和Excel的结合将会有更广泛的应用前景。掌握这些技术和方法,将为工作带来更多的便利和效率。

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号